Born in a little town in Germany named Ostrhauderfehn; Henry's parents brought their family to the United States when he was a young child. As he grew up, he joined the military and was a proud veteran of the U.S. Army. In his years of work, he gave 50 years of devoted service as a machinist with Russell Plastics in Lindenhurst.
Henry met and married his devoted wife, the former Helen Kern. As Helen grew up in Copiague, they bought a home here and together they raised their daughter, Karen. He was a quiet man, but he so enjoyed bowling in his spare time.
In addition to his beloved wife, Helen and daughter, Karen; Henry is survived by his brother Herman and sister-in-law, Janet. Predeceasing him is his brother, John, and his late wife, Helena, known to family and Aunt Leni.
